Output 21dc81fead39d515a3f2e123e65d0c9a1e08bd67e5a4164a57230d0cdbe32e3b:1

value
465437020
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46362f582d58e52fb9b3b353ad9abe34e158e7fc OP_EQUALVERIFY OP_CHECKSIG
address
17QFDGJ7kqEXNEXxY92K8HJR8AUHsBdXa8
transaction
21dc81fead39d515a3f2e123e65d0c9a1e08bd67e5a4164a57230d0cdbe32e3b
spent
true